The Unspeakable Truth: Growing Up with the 'Skara Cannibal'
Jamie-Lee Arrow was born into a reality that few could ever imagine. Her father, Isakin Jonsson, gained international infamy in 2011 after the horrific murder of his girlfriend, Helle Christensen, in Skara, Sweden.
The details of the crime were so gruesome that Jonsson was immediately given the moniker "Skara Cannibal" by the Swedish and international press.
A Childhood Shrouded in Silence and Fear
For a long time, Jamie-Lee lived with the constant shadow of this event. She has described her childhood as one buried under silence, fear, and deep generational trauma.
The psychological toll of knowing her father was capable of such an atrocity, and the public scrutiny that followed, created a unique and isolating experience for her.
She has openly discussed the challenge of reconciling the man she knew as her father with the monster the world knew as the killer.

The Impact of *Skarakannibalens dotter*
Her book, *Skarakannibalens dotter* (The Skara Cannibal's Daughter), serves as a raw and honest memoir detailing her life growing up in the shadow of her father's horrific crime.
The memoir explores complex themes of identity, inherited trauma, and the difficult process of forgiveness—not necessarily for the crime, but for the pain inflicted on her family.
The book's success in Sweden and its subsequent international attention solidified her role as a voice for survivors of familial violence and trauma.
